Chicken Choila

super easy

 

Ingredients:

  • 500 grams boneless chicken, cooked and shredded
  • 2 tablespoons mustard oil
  • 2 tablespoons finely chopped onion
  • 1 tablespoon minced garlic
  • 1 tablespoon minced ginger
  • 2 tablespoons chopped fresh coriander leaves
  • 1 tablespoon chopped fresh mint leaves
  • 2 teaspoons cumin powder
  • 2 teaspoons coriander powder
  • 1 teaspoon turmeric powder
  • 1 teaspoon red chili powder
  • 2 tablespoons lemon juice
  • Salt, to taste

Directions:

  1. In a mixing bowl, combine the cooked and shredded chicken with all the spices, onion, garlic, ginger, coriander, mint, and salt.
  2. Add mustard oil and lemon juice to the mixture and mix well.
  3. Let the mixture marinate for at least 30 minutes, or ideally overnight.
  4. Heat a pan on medium heat and add the marinated chicken mixture to it.
  5. Cook for 5-7 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the chicken is heated through and slightly charred.
  6. Serve hot with rice or flatbread.
